Worth knowing
Homes cost 2.1x more in Arizona, but the tax rate is lower
Arizona taxes property at 0.48% against 0.55% in Arkansas. Despite the far higher prices, the yearly bill only rises to about $1,894 from $1,034.
Arkansas vs Arizona at a glance
| Arkansas | Arizona | |
|---|---|---|
| Median home price | $188,000 | $394,500 |
| Median rent | $947/mo | $1,543/mo |
| State income tax | Up to 3.90% | Flat 2.50% |
| Property tax rate | 0.55% | 0.48% |
| Groceries, gas & goods | 94 | 95 |
| Utilities | 75 | 92 |
Price levels are indexes where 100 is the national average. They cover everyday spending only; housing is the two rows above.

What the move itself costs
$2,700 to $5,900
From a container you load yourself up to full-service movers.
Shipping one car adds about $800 to $1,150, against roughly $450 in fuel and lodging to drive it the 3-day trip yourself.
